Type
ORACLE
Validation date
2024-01-26 19:33: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04198,
    "usd": 0.04557
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001216062790B6A775B72F2E415BCDD1154CE02866438C7C6A5380CC094FC3F3F85

Previous signature

7CCA2720563FCD53A4CFB7F5E79751C4980933A8C58DF91951A391A8712D6395015476F86615BBCA7E15038CD6A7F6352FB73DF90D7A6E68C689D050AECD5A07

Origin signature

3044022005C2E265F773BACC30D1E7468C4355EDAA17AED115EB50AE07516C5E3A88A9F902207AAA8E833BD59F3EBD92901EBCB28D8B1763B951BAE845B028455F53E122C190

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

00FE82B7031099D56D0C32AE5BFCE05B29ACF1E24B57CB8F563A2987A8A39B9586

Coordinator signature

B109E13761F6163285B6229FD226A6713D427FB2DF0CA8FC13DC37D7532C89E550206F5B7ADEB501D45C0DB520ACE04458D734BB8B5B1C4E3E08466783A7FB01

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

05CD9F5AEE8B7EDEC65BC6FB82770F014394D763194D8AFC9AFAF333611A4BFCD9C365B45450C2FC61CEA102772F2313742553B84436D2B4F88369C61CFC7606

Validator #2 public key

0001E490741F025D9C59E4D85ABA60E6D8018FBB7F38EDC33D2552AAB0A90E93ACA6

Validator #2 signature

4BD2AF1075E34E852FE5483BA79C89F2908DD11D3240CCCE3062C94A171B158BEF63DE94321D737088C191D16EB5C5A8A1A5C96ECBB17E14F435D9C8AF09C509